A flood of award seats has popped up in recent hours on a specific route that connects Doha with Brisbane, a flight that will be operated by Qatar Airways in partnership with Virgin Australia with the latter's Boeing 777/300s.
The calendar offers award places on so many days next summer, with the possibility of detaching a round trip ticket from Doha to the city in Australia's Gold Coast. at only 70k avios and 300 tax.

Most interestingly, there are also 4 award seats in business class on a lot of flights, a real mirage the idea of being able to detach this type of ticket.
How to find these tickets
If you search from Italy to Brisbane these flights don't come up, so you have to do two separate searches. Here is my advice. First you search for flights over Australia, and once you have booked this 14h-plus flight leg, you can proceed to look for a ticket to Doha.
My advice is not to bother getting to Qatar in economy given the short flight time and concentrate on flying business on the Cangaroo Route.
